Space Survival
11
Positive
4
Negative
15
Total Reviews
Space Survival is a 3D PC shoote'm up game with large maps and various levels to complete.
Free
Available on:
Genres:
Developer:
Ali Soltanian Fard Jahromi
Publisher:
Soltanian Games
Release Date:
(4 years ago)







